Opened select train panel and find that at least 50% of all content (not just mine) is in red.
Open Content Manager and filter on Faulty or Missing Dependencies. It is possible that by "closing the asset download window" you are avoiding installing the necessary assets to remove the errors.

Looked for and couldn't find driver mode selection.
It's where Quickdrive used to be. Click the Surveyor Mode toggle. Visit this page for more details http://online.ts2009.com/help.php?text=Surveyor_MenuTools
You can also find this page from in game by clicking on the ? then Get Help On, and then clicking on the menu you want to view more information on.
From there you can find the link to the new UDS system: http://online.ts2009.com/mediaWiki/index.php/Unified_Driver_Surveyor


Clicked out of surveyor mode and get a completely different screen with unknown locomotive.
This sounds like you are in the Main Menu which shows the last loco selected in My Collection. Click on My Collection to change the loco.

Clicked on Cab Mode and get a screen not related to the locomotive (not mine) that I was shown above.
If you're in the menu, you won't have access to cab mode, so not sure exactly where you are here. A screenshot would help.

Program freezes.
Quite possibly related to the faulty content you mentioned above. I'd start by downloading the content from the Asset Download window, the anything else missing should be on the DLS. If not, then it also sounds like you've got a new local data folder, so you'll need to import your content from the old folder.
